Cured-in-Place


The CIPP method does precisely as it claims as it treatments a new pipe in area. Others call this architectural pipelining as an epoxy material liner is put then pumped up in the damaged drain line utilizing modern-day devices. As an outcome, you've got a new pipeline within the old pipe.

Pipeline Bursting


A burst pipeline will trigger emergency situation flooding, this pipe bursting method is the most sophisticated trenchless repair service, resulting in the least damages. The plumbing inserts a new pipeline with the exact same diameter as the old one. The new pipelines have a "bursting head" in the lead or front component. As the pipeline is pushed via, this head will burst the old pipelines. With this gone, you get free room for the brand-new pipelines. This provides simultaneous removal and also repair as it fractures old pipelines from the front as well as sets brand-new high-density polyethylene pipelines in the rear.

Warning Signs of a Main Sewer Line Blockage at Home


Slow Drainage is a Common Symptom


One of the earliest signs of a main sewer line blockage is slow drainage throughout the home. Now, we’re not talking about just one drain. All of them. Every drain in your home will simultaneously seem to slow or outright stop functioning — the sink, toilet, and bathtub included.


Furthermore, along with water that seemingly won’t disappear, you’ll start to note odd gurgling noises coming from the drain. This sound is the water trying to escape. Often, it’s a telltale symptom of a tree root blocking the line.

Sewage Odors Plague Your Home


A plumbing system must stop such odors from returning into your home. The P-trap prevents backup of any kind. If there is a clog anywhere in the line, the water and smell may not clear the P-trap fully. Then, before you know it, you’ve got sewage-like smells permeating in your bathroom, kitchen, and laundry room.


Symptoms of Sewage Gas Exposure


nyone exposed to sewage will inhale hydrogen sulfide, carbon dioxide, ammonia, nitrogen oxides, and sulfur dioxide. These chemicals may cause dizziness, headaches, nausea, and drowsiness.
